Output c9c5e56f66b559db022705eb5029f583fdddb90609e1606876a014c4a2ca7062:12

value
171038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af85fe9a9b3a3c05b6b9a5130efe0a91baec399c OP_EQUAL
address
3Hh6hDcvf3dQxa7ZamGFGtecAuTmo5E6Rz
transaction
c9c5e56f66b559db022705eb5029f583fdddb90609e1606876a014c4a2ca7062
confirmations
417692
spent
true